Dead Meter Cap
[previous] :: [next]
the city of portland has gone about replacing all the old coin operated parking meters with electronic ones. the new ones are only one per block, not one per parking space...and they take credit cards...and they've eliminated the capacity to feed other people's meters or snag time on a meter still running. so the old ones have been pulled out, leaving 4" circular scars up and down the sidewalks downtown. and someone has taken this opportunity to paint tiny portraits $1 / hour, sigh...
